Understanding Industrial Adsorption Dehumidifiers

Industrial adsorption dehumidifiers are designed to extract moisture from the air using a desiccant material. This method is particularly effective in environments where lower humidity levels are critical, such as:

  • Pharmaceuticals
  • Electronics manufacturing
  • Food processing
  • Storage facilities

Understanding how these systems work is vital for making an informed decision.

Sizing and Capacity Requirements

When purchasing an industrial adsorption dehumidifier, sizing is paramount. Here are some points to consider:

  • Room Size: Ensure you calculate the total volume of the area that needs dehumidifying.
  • Humidity Levels: Monitor existing humidity levels to determine how much moisture the unit needs to remove.
  • Airflow Requirements: Assess air circulation in your facility, as high airflow can impact dehumidification efficiency.

Energy Efficiency Ratings

Energy efficiency is a significant factor, especially since industrial adsorption dehumidifiers can operate continuously. Look for:

  • Energy Star Ratings: This identifies models that meet energy efficiency guidelines set by the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ency.
  • Operational Cost: Estimate ongoing energy costs by comparing models and their power consumption.

Maintenance and Replacement Parts

Routine maintenance is essential for optimal operation. Before purchasing, consider:

  • Ease of Maintenance: Choose units that offer easy access for cleaning and replacing components.
  • Availability of Replacement Parts: Ensure that spare parts are readily available from suppliers to avoid long downtimes.

Common Problems and Practical Solutions

When dealing with industrial adsorption dehumidifiers, users often encounter certain challenges. Here are some common issues and practical solutions:

  1. Unit Not Drying Properly

    • Solution: Check if the air filters are clean and ensure that the unit is correctly sized for the space.
  2. High operating noise

    • Solution: Evaluate if the unit is installed correctly; consider models designed for quieter operation or have sound-dampening features.
  3. Frequent Regeneration Needs

    • Solution: Assess the moisture load requirements and ensure that the dehumidifier matches the operational conditions of the facility.
  4. Corrosion in Humid Environments

    • Solution: Select dehumidifiers made with corrosion-resistant materials, especially if used in harsher environments.

Cost Considerations

The initial purchase price of an industrial adsorption dehumidifier is just one element of the total cost. When budgeting, consider:

  • Purchase Price: Compare the upfront cost of different models.
  • Operating Costs: Factor in energy consumption and potential maintenance fees over the unit's lifespan.
  • Return on Investment (ROI): Estimate how much savings in reduced damage and increased efficiency will offset the initial and ongoing costs.
